Output edbc224ac341232814a7bbf2ba79aa00ca5149f19d1c33e8288ba7f4a4c0c62d:1

value
3050032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908df6021ccb4eea428d50bf862415a0f044fe62 OP_EQUAL
address
3EsMHngYFMxihp8AMhSvA9MuoirNpb6ARf
transaction
edbc224ac341232814a7bbf2ba79aa00ca5149f19d1c33e8288ba7f4a4c0c62d
spent
true